Output c51321cb249d2b90c1222fb5c5ee38a0fcfd4fa6f9ef431f1bc4efdf4edeea0a:0

value
2540000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52966a9652a38844f76d8337790a16ad8bb8cb1b OP_EQUAL
address
39DhXPK5QFGMUxacmoyMzaHGTEdHFc9U6U
transaction
c51321cb249d2b90c1222fb5c5ee38a0fcfd4fa6f9ef431f1bc4efdf4edeea0a